Output d5c7d82066fe9c3d6c26fded4a2acefbddc21b5b950440f4bfcb7f1ba7f68366:0

value
1696436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d563694eab566f4d193428f14d53e8cd137213a OP_EQUALVERIFY OP_CHECKSIG
address
1DtKZFKeBaXiNQCWzh3z2TrDqvPraDZQZU
transaction
d5c7d82066fe9c3d6c26fded4a2acefbddc21b5b950440f4bfcb7f1ba7f68366
confirmations
170514
spent
true